    Lightbulb AlumaGrips Available Now!

    AlumaGrips is the leading producer of CNC-machined grips for pistols ranging from the tiny Springfield EMP carry pistols all the way up to the enormous Magnum Research Desert Eagle pistols. The have been the first name in lightweight, super durable aluminum alloy milled grips since their launch into the industry, and their grips are factory options from numerous manufacturers including the prestigious 1911s of Nighthawk Custom in Berryville, AR. The AlumaGrips line provides options for users looking for a very mild surface texture, users who need something that will stick to the hand without tearing their clothes or gear, and users who need the most aggressive option possible for use in rough elements. We are proud to bring their extensive line to Canada, with a lot of exciting styles for a number of popular pistols. Our first shipment brings options for 1911s, as well as Beretta 92s and the massive Desert Eagles out there -- we'll have more shipments throughout 2015 to bring more of their grips to Canadian shooters!
